Why Emulators and ROMs?

So, why aren't we just downloading the game straight from the Play Store? Well, that's because of a couple of things, and the main one is licensing. Nintendo, the company that owns the rights to Super Mario Bros, is very protective of its intellectual property. If they haven't officially released a game on Android, you won't find it there. This is where emulators come in. Emulators are legal software that simulate the hardware of other gaming consoles. They don't contain any games themselves. Instead, you need the game files, commonly called ROMs (Read-Only Memory), which is essentially a digital copy of the game. Downloading and using ROMs is where things get a bit tricky. While emulators are legal, downloading ROMs from unofficial sources can be a gray area. It’s always best to make sure the ROMs you are using are acquired legally. There are some ways to legally acquire ROMs, like backing up the games you own. This is where research and caution are important. Always be sure to download ROMs from a trusted source to avoid potential viruses or malware. Ensure the site is secure and has a good reputation. Remember, respecting copyright is important, so make sure you're getting your ROMs from legitimate sources or through legally sanctioned methods. Step-by-Step Guide to Downloading Super Mario Bros on Your Android

Ready to get started? Awesome! Let's get you set up to play Super Mario Bros on your Android phone. This is a step-by-step guide to downloading the game, as simple as possible. Remember to always download from reputable sources. Here's how to do it, guys.

Step 1: Choosing an Emulator

First things first, you'll need an emulator. There are tons of NES emulators available on the Google Play Store and other sources, and they all work a little differently. Some popular and reliable choices include: John NES, EmuBox, and Nostalgia.NES. The main thing to look for is an emulator that gets good reviews, supports your device, and is easy to use. The more features and customization options, the better. Go to the Google Play Store (or the source of your choice), search for a NES emulator, and install it. Make sure you read the reviews to choose one that's right for you. Installing the emulator is just like installing any other app. Once installed, don't worry, you don’t have to do anything else with it yet; let it sit patiently until the next step. I advise you to take a few minutes and check out each emulator to see which one you like best. You can test each one, and delete the ones you don't like. That is the beauty of it.

Step 2: Finding and Downloading the ROM

Next up, you'll need the ROM file for Super Mario Bros. As mentioned, ROMs are essentially digital copies of the game. Because of copyright laws, I cannot direct you to specific websites where you can download ROMs. However, you can search online for reputable ROM sources. Make sure the site is trustworthy and known for providing clean ROM files. When downloading, be cautious and always scan the file with an antivirus program. The file will be in a .nes format. Once you've downloaded the ROM, remember where you saved it on your phone! I advise you to create a folder specifically for your ROM files. This will make them easier to find later. Make sure the file is compatible with your chosen emulator. Not all ROMs are created equally, so ensure the file you've downloaded is in good condition and is from a reliable source.

Step 3: Setting Up the Emulator and Playing

Alright, you've got your emulator and your ROM. Now, let's bring them together. Open your emulator. It will likely ask you to locate the ROM file. Use the file explorer within the emulator to navigate to the folder where you saved the Super Mario Bros ROM. Select the ROM file, and the emulator should load the game. Once the game loads, you'll likely see on-screen controls. You can usually customize these controls to your liking in the emulator's settings. You can also often use a Bluetooth controller for a more authentic experience. Test out the controls to make sure they feel comfortable for you. After all, the best experience is one that feels right! If you encounter any problems, check the emulator's settings for troubleshooting tips. Also, be aware that some emulators offer options like save states, which allow you to save your progress at any point in the game. It's a lifesaver when you're trying to beat a particularly tricky level! Get ready to relive the magic and enjoy the game!

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Sometimes things don't go as planned. Here are some of the most common issues you might run into, and how to fix them.

  • Game Lag: If the game is running slow or stuttering, try lowering the video settings or closing other apps that might be using up your phone’s resources.
  • Control Problems: If the controls aren't responding correctly, double-check your controller mapping. Make sure the buttons are set up correctly in the emulator settings.
  • Sound Issues: If the audio sounds distorted or choppy, try adjusting the audio settings in your emulator. You might also try turning off any unnecessary audio enhancements.
  • Game Crashes: If the game crashes, make sure your ROM file is in good condition. You might also want to try a different emulator, or restart your device.
  • Emulator Not Loading ROM: Make sure the emulator supports the ROM format (.nes). Ensure you selected the correct file. Check that the file isn't corrupted by downloading it again. If the emulator has trouble loading the ROM, try transferring the ROM to your phone's internal storage and then trying again. Always check for updates to the emulator. They often include fixes for known issues. These steps should help resolve most issues you might encounter.
